Fire-hit Monte Carlo reopens
Published: 01 March, 2008
A fter a rooftop fire led to the closure of the MGM Monte Carlo hotel in Las Vegas on 25th January, it was ready to re-open the doors by mid-February and planned to have all but 500 of the 3,000 guest rooms available before the end of the month.
"Monte Carlo President Anton Nikodemus and the entire Monte Carlo team are to be commended for their tireless efforts," said Bobby Baldwin, President and CEO of CityCenter and Chief Design and Construction Officer for MGM.
